walkie-talkie

 

Definitions from WordNet

Noun walkie-talkie has 1 sense
  1. walkie-talkie, walky-talky - small portable radio link (receiver and transmitter)
    --1 is a kind of radio link, link

Walkie-Talkie

Noun: A portable two-way radio that allows communication between users over short distances.

Sense: 1. A handheld device used for communicating with others by transmitting and receiving radio signals.
2. A communication device often used by outdoor enthusiasts, military personnel, or professionals working in teams.

Examples:
1. We used walkie-talkies to keep in touch during our hiking trip.
2. The children had fun playing with their walkie-talkies in the backyard.
3. The walkie-talkie crackled to life with an urgent message.
